SUMMARY:Passive House Open House Tour with Ingui Architecture
DESCRIPTION:Come walk through and celebrate the completion of a Passive-Certified townhouse that followed Ingui Architecture’s systematic approach to successful passive house projects. We recently restored this single-family townhouse\, creating a light-filled home with a sculptural stair that seamlessly connects the spaces from the top floor to the cellar. \nThis house will be certified via the Passive House Institute’s EnerPHit pathway and recently passed its final blower door test at 0.23 ACH. SUMMARY:Resilience Squared: Modular Affordable Passive House Tour
DESCRIPTION:Tour description: \n“The potential of this [modular] approach was clear when we saw a building go from foundation to topped out in 2 weeks.” – Grayson Jordan\, Principal\, Paul A. Castrucci Architects (PCA)  \nIn Autumn 2023\, PCA’s commitment to addressing NYC’s urgent affordable senior housing needs led to an exhilarating project: Bethany Terraces. In just 2 weeks\, we shipped and erected 47 modular units from Leola\, PA\, creating a 4-story residential complex that redefines senior living with affordable\, Passive House design.  \nBethany Terraces\, developed in collaboration with RiseBoro Community Partnership and supported by NYSERDA\, offers 58 studios and one 1-bedroom apartment filled with natural light and powered by solar arrays. This innovative project focuses on reducing operational energy use and embodied carbon\, while exploring circular building design.  \nThe southern terraces cascade into a communal garden\, fostering connection\, activity\, and well-being among residents. The design emphasizes wayfinding and dignified aging\, creating spaces that encourage spontaneous interactions and a strong sense of community. SUMMARY:International Passive House Open Days - Engine 16
DESCRIPTION:Join us at the next International Passive House Open Days on Friday\, June 28th from 12:00 pm to 3:00 pm. \nThis adaptive reuse project rehabilitated the former Metropolitan Steam Fire Engine Company No. 16 building in Manhattan’s Kips Bay neighborhood. A full-scale Passive House certified renovation converted the space into a multifamily residence with a community facility on the ground floor. Through open collaboration between the development and design teams\, the general contractors\, engineers\, consultants\, and Passive House certifiers\, Engine 16 respects\, celebrates\, and extends the building’s historic character while creating an energy efficient\, high-performance building. Many of the building’s original unique firehouse elements and building materials were reclaimed and integrated into the design. \nWe are excited to open the doors and share the finished result. We also hope that Engine 16 can become a model for Passive House retrofits of existing buildings\, in New York City and beyond\, by demonstrating the possibilities of energy efficiency and carbon reductions in cities. SUMMARY:Window Specs and Submission Processes
DESCRIPTION:Frontloaded: Dealing with specs\, u-values\, little-e acoustic\, and the NYC DOB submission process.  \nWith a switchover to an automated DOB project system\, New York City now requires a more rigorous up front paperwork filing process. When it comes to windows and doors\, understanding the specification and testing thresholds being requested by the DOB versus what’s being requested by the passive house community adds another layer of complexity. In this talk we will provide a quick overview of how to navigate a few of the “front loaded” window filling requirements for NYC projects. \n Register \nLearning outcomes:  \n-NFRC\, ASTM\, AMAA\, CE\, and Passive House. What are they and which ones are applicable to code compliance and DOB filing? \n-Testing\, paperwork\, and hybrid solutions that are accepted for NYC Little-e acoustic filing satisfaction. \n-New York City child falls application and requirements and what systems can and can’t be used when DOH child falls are needed for the project.” \n  \n  \n
